  1. 2.  Alexander Otto MEERSCHEIDT was born on 15 Aug 1900 in San Antonio, Bexar, Texas, USA (son of Paul MEERSCHEIDT and Bertha L. FREDE); died on 23 Jul 1979 in Corpus Christi, Nueces, Texas, USA; was buried on 25 Jul 1979 in Prairie View Cemetery, Aransas Pass, San Patricio, Texas, USA.

    Notes:

    Alexander Otto Meerscheidt attended the San Antonio public schools when young, then Peacock Military Academy and the college in Las Cruces, New Mexico.

    His first marriage to Marie Joan Snow by whom he had two sons did not prove successful so they were divorced in 1930.

    In 1931 he was married to Anna Lucille Lesterjette and two sons were born to this union. At this time Alexander, or Alex as he is called, was farming and raising chickens in Laredo, Texas. As this did not prove profitable, he became a railroad switchman and a the age of 72 retired as yard master. Alex loves sports and was a great baseball player and as a hobby took part in various amateur plays in Laredo.

  1. 4.  Paul MEERSCHEIDT was born on 10 Feb 1856 in Nassau, Fayette, Texas, USA (son of Arthur Carl Wilhelm Gustav Anton Archibald VON MEERSCHEIDT-VON HUELLESSEM and Amanda Karoline VON ROSENBERG); died on 23 Oct 1933 in San Antonio, Bexar, Texas, USA; was buried on 25 Oct 1933 in Mission Burial Park South, San Antonio, Bexar, Texas, USA.

    Notes:

    Paul was born at the Nassau Farm and attended school in Round Top and La Grange. He went to university at Hildesheim, Germany with his brother Axel. However, he returned to Texas the next summer. In La Grange, he studied law under Judge Teichmuller and later at Vanderbilt University, graduating in the class of 1881. At one time he served as deputy sheriff in La Grange for two years. He practiced law in La Grange until 1889 when he moved his family to San Antonio, joining his brother in the real estate business. In 1900 he was elected Bexar County Tax Collector, serving until 1908.

    He and his wife celebrated their twenty-fifth wedding anniversary while on board ship to Germany. Then at the age of 57 he had a severe case of pneumonia, leaving him very weak. As a result, he was ordered by a physician to spend some time in New Mexico. Years later he acquired diabetes, later dying from complications of this illness.

  2. 5.  Bertha L. FREDE was born on 4 Jul 1862 in La Grange, Fayette, Texas, USA (daughter of August FREDE and Barbara FINK); died on 12 Oct 1948 in San Antonio, Bexar, Texas, USA; was buried on 14 Oct 1948 in Mission Burial Park South, San Antonio, Bexar, Texas, USA.

    Notes:

    Bertha was orphaned, along with her three brothers, at the age of five. During childhood she lived with her grandmother Elise Frede, her uncle and aunt, Mr. and Mrs. John Schuhmacher of La Grange, and later with another aunt, Mrs. Kate Wurzbach of San Antonio.

    She was fond of music, enjoyed crocheting, gardened, and traveled.

  1. 8.  Arthur Carl Wilhelm Gustav Anton Archibald VON MEERSCHEIDT-VON HUELLESSEM was born on 16 Apr 1827 in Braunschweig, Braunschweig, Germany; died on 7 Apr 1887 in Boerne, Kendall, Texas, USA; was buried on 9 Apr 1887 in Old La Grange City Cemetery, La Grange, Fayette, Texas, USA.

    Notes:

    Arthur Meerscheidt’s given name was Arthur Carl Wilhelm Gustav Anton Archibald von Meerscheidt-von Huellessem. He was educated in Braunschweig. At sixteen years of age he became a cadet in Prince Wasa’s Hungarian regiment and age nineteen became an officer in the Hungarian army. He was wounded while fighting as a revolutionary at Czegedin. After recovering from his wound, he traveled down the Danube en route to Constantinople when he was captured by Serbians. He was spared by a friendly Hungarian and was allowed to continue his journey. He then returned home to Germany where he attempted to join the army of Schleswig-Holstein, at his mother’s bidding. However, the war that army was in had ended. Shortly after he sailed for the United States.

    He arrived at the Port of New Orleans, Louisiana aboard the “Ohio” on 2 Jan 1850. From there he met an acquaintance, a man named Jenski, who was from near Nassau in northern Fayette County, Texas. Arthur settled in that area and became a farmer and family man. He later became a merchant in nearby Round Top before moving to La Grange in 1874. There he was appointed Postmaster, in which office he remained until his death. He took a trip west because of ill health, but saw little improvement. He died in Boerne, Texas due to a heart ailment.

  2. 9.  Amanda Karoline VON ROSENBERG was born on 15 Jun 1832 in Memel, Memel, Preußen, Prussia (daughter of Peter Carl Johann VON ROSENBERG and Amanda Henriette Louise FALLIER); died on 29 Aug 1911 in La Grange, Fayette, Texas, USA; was buried in Old La Grange City Cemetery, La Grange, Fayette, Texas, USA.

    Notes:

    “Lina” von Rosenberg was born at Eckitten Estate, was baptized at St. Johannis Kirche in Memel, and was confirmed at the Landkirche in Crottingen. She spent much of her youth with her mother’s relatives in Königsburg where she attended school and enjoyed musical entertainment.

    She came with her family to Texas in 1849 and married Arthur Meerscheidt a year later. They lived in a log house near Nassau, but later moved to La Grange. After the death of her husband, Lina moved to San Antonio where she kept house for three of her children, Max, Otto, and Martha. She and Martha also raised Max’s two sons after his wife passed away. In old age she returned to La Grange to live out her days in an invalid’s chair, cared for at the home of her daughter, Lieschen Scholz. She enjoyed reading and stayed abreast of politics.
